Wildhorse Company has developed a new product that will be marketed for the first time next year. The product will have variable costs of $37 per unit. Although the marketing department estimates that 67,550 units could be sold at $57 per unit, Wildhorse's management has allocated only enough manufacturing capacity to produce a maximum of 48,250 units a year. The fixed costs associated with the new product are budgeted at $868,500 for the year. Wildhorse is subject to a 40% tax rate.
